Why Indoor Air Quality Demands Your Attention
The air inside your home can be far more polluted than the air outside. This is due to a combination of factors including dust, pet dander, pollen, mold spores, volatile organic compounds from cleaning products, and even outdoor pollutants that seep inside. Poor indoor air quality is linked to a range of health issues. For individuals with allergies or asthma, these contaminants can trigger severe symptoms. For everyone else, prolonged exposure can contribute to respiratory irritation, frequent headaches, and general fatigue. An effective air filter for your home acts as the first line of defense, mechanically removing these particles from the air that circulates through your heating and cooling system.
How a Basic Home Air Filter Works
A standard air filter is a simple yet crucial component. It is installed within the return air duct or the air handler of your forced-air HVAC system, such as a furnace or central air conditioner. As the system fan pulls air from your home to be heated or cooled, that air must pass through the filter. The filter’s material, typically made of pleated paper, cloth, or synthetic fibers, captures and holds airborne particles. The cleaned air then continues through the system and is circulated back into your living spaces. This continuous cycle gradually reduces the concentration of pollutants in your home’s air.
Understanding MERV Ratings: The Filter Efficiency Standard
When selecting an air filter, the most important specification to understand is the Minimum Efficiency Reporting Value, or MERV rating. This standard measures a filter's ability to capture particles of different sizes. The scale ranges from 1 to 20, with higher numbers indicating greater filtration efficiency. For most residential applications, a filter with a MERV rating between 8 and 13 offers an excellent balance of particle capture and airflow compatibility. Filters in this range can effectively trap pollen, dust mites, mold spores, and even some bacteria. Using a filter with a MERV rating that is too high for your system, such as 16 or above, can restrict airflow, potentially damaging your HVAC equipment and increasing energy costs. Always check your system’s manual for manufacturer recommendations.
Primary Types of Air Filters for Residential Use
There are several main categories of filters available, each with distinct advantages and ideal use cases.
Fiberglass Filters: These are the disposable, low-cost filters often found in big-box stores. They have a low MERV rating, typically between 1 and 4. Their main function is to protect the HVAC equipment from large debris. They offer minimal improvement to indoor air quality and need frequent replacement, often every 30 days.
Pleated Filters: Made from polyester or cotton paper, these are the most common and recommended upgrade. The pleated design creates more surface area to capture particles without severely restricting airflow. They are available in a wide range of MERV ratings, from 5 to 13, making them suitable for general household use. A MERV 11 pleated filter is a very popular choice for capturing significant levels of common allergens.
High-Efficiency Particulate Air (HEPA) Filters: True HEPA filters are a gold standard for particle filtration, capturing at least 99.97% of particles as small as 0.3 microns. However, most standard residential HVAC systems are not designed to handle the significant airflow restriction of a true HEPA filter. They require specialized, sealed systems to function properly. For whole-home filtration, a HEPA-grade media air filter with a MERV rating of 17-20 might be installed in a dedicated air purifier or a modified HVAC system.
Electrostatic Filters: These filters use self-charging fibers to attract and trap particles like a magnet. They come in both disposable and washable models. Washable electrostatic filters can be a cost-effective and eco-friendly option over time, but they must be cleaned regularly and thoroughly to maintain their effectiveness and prevent mold growth.
Activated Carbon Filters: These filters are coated with or contain a layer of activated carbon, which is highly porous and adsorbs gases, odors, and volatile organic compounds. They are less effective on particulate matter. Often, they are combined with a pleated filter in a hybrid design to tackle both particles and odors.
UV-C Air Purifiers: While not a filter in the traditional sense, UV-C lights are sometimes installed in ductwork. They use short-wave ultraviolet light to kill microbial contaminants like mold, bacteria, and viruses as air passes by. They are best used in conjunction with a good mechanical filter to handle the dead particles and other pollutants.
Selecting the Right Filter for Your Specific Needs
Your choice should be guided by your household’s unique circumstances. Start by identifying your primary goal. Is it to protect your HVAC equipment, reduce general dust, alleviate allergy symptoms, or remove pet odors? For general dust and allergen reduction, a pleated filter with a MERV rating of 8 to 11 is a reliable and widely compatible choice. For households with severe allergy or asthma sufferers, consider a filter with a MERV rating of 12 or 13, but first verify your HVAC system can handle it. If odors from cooking, pets, or smoke are a concern, look for a filter with an added activated carbon layer. Always check your filter’s nominal size, which is printed on the frame, to ensure a proper fit. A filter that is slightly too small will allow unfiltered air to bypass it, rendering it useless.
The Critical Importance of Correct Installation
Installing the filter correctly is as important as choosing the right one. A poorly installed filter cannot perform its job. Locate the filter slot, which is almost always in the return air duct near the air handler or furnace. Turn off your HVAC system at the thermostat before proceeding. Remove the old filter and note the airflow direction arrows printed on its frame. These arrows must point toward the air handler/blower motor, or in the direction of airflow. Installing the filter backwards drastically reduces its efficiency. Insert the new filter carefully, ensuring it sits snugly in the slot without any gaps at the edges. Close the compartment door or latch securely. Mark the installation date on the filter’s frame with a permanent marker to help you track its age.
Establishing a Replacement Schedule: The #1 Maintenance Task
The single most important maintenance task is replacing your air filter on a consistent schedule. A dirty, clogged filter forces your HVAC system to work harder, leading to higher energy bills, reduced comfort, and premature system failure. The standard advice is to check your filter every month and replace it at least every 90 days. However, this is a general rule. Your actual replacement frequency depends heavily on several factors. Households with pets, particularly multiple pets or those that shed heavily, should replace filters every 60 days or even monthly. If someone in your home has allergies, more frequent changes (every 45-60 days) ensure optimal allergen removal. During high-use seasons like summer and winter, check the filter more often. The best practice is to perform a monthly visual inspection. Hold the filter up to a light source. If you cannot see light easily through the pleated material, it is time for a replacement.
Health and System Benefits of a Properly Maintained Air Filter
The benefits of using a quality air filter and replacing it regularly are substantial and impact both your home environment and your wallet.
Health Benefits: A clean, efficient filter reduces the concentration of airborne allergens and irritants. This can lead to fewer allergy flare-ups, less frequent asthma attacks, and reduced respiratory irritation for all occupants. You may notice less dust settling on furniture, which can also ease cleaning burdens.
HVAC System Protection and Efficiency: The primary job of a filter is to protect the HVAC system’s delicate internal components, such as the blower fan and evaporator coil, from a buildup of dirt and dust. A clean filter allows for optimal airflow. This means your system does not have to strain to push air through, which lowers your monthly energy consumption and can extend the lifespan of the entire system by years, avoiding costly repairs or early replacement.
Additional Strategies for Comprehensive Indoor Air Quality
While a good HVAC filter is foundational, it is part of a broader strategy. For whole-home air quality, consider these supplementary actions. Source control is key: eliminate or reduce the use of harsh chemical cleaners and air fresheners. Ensure your home has adequate ventilation, especially in kitchens and bathrooms; use exhaust fans that vent outdoors. For targeted purification in specific rooms like bedrooms, a standalone HEPA air purifier can be highly effective. Controlling humidity levels with a dehumidifier in damp areas helps prevent mold growth, a major allergen source. Regular vacuuming with a HEPA-filter vacuum cleaner and dusting with a damp cloth also reduce the particle load that can eventually reach your HVAC filter.
Addressing Common Mistakes and Misconceptions
Many homeowners inadvertently reduce their filter’s effectiveness through common errors.
The "Higher MERV is Always Better" Myth: As mentioned, using a filter with too high a MERV rating can damage your system. Always prioritize compatibility over maximum filtration.
Neglecting the Fit: Even a slight gap around the edges of the filter allows dirty air to bypass it completely. Ensure the filter fits the slot perfectly. If your slot is an odd size, use a properly sized filter cabinet or a filter frame spacer, not a smaller filter.
Forgetting to Set Reminders: Relying on memory leads to neglected filters. Set a recurring monthly reminder on your phone or calendar to check the filter.
Reusing Disposable Filters: Disposable pleated or fiberglass filters are not designed to be cleaned and reused. Attempting to vacuum or wash them damages the fibers and ruins their filtering capability.
Ignoring Other Air Pathways: Your HVAC filter only cleans air that passes through the system. It does not address air entering through leaks, open windows, or doors. A comprehensive approach is necessary for the best results.
Making a Cost-Effective Choice: Price vs. Value
Air filters range in price from a few dollars to over fifty dollars each. While the initial cost of a higher-efficiency filter is greater, it often provides better value. A more effective filter may allow for slightly longer change intervals compared to a cheap fiberglass one that clogs immediately. More importantly, the energy savings from maintaining proper airflow and the avoided repair costs from system protection far outweigh the price difference of the filter itself. Consider buying filters in bulk from reputable retailers once you have identified the correct type and size; this reduces the per-unit cost and ensures you always have a replacement on hand.
